How durable are flexible solar panels compared to traditional solar panels

How durable are flexible solar panels compared to traditional solar panels

Key Differences in Durability

  • Materials and Structure: Flexible solar panels are made from lightweight materials such as plastic (like PET or ETFE), which allows them to bend without breaking. In contrast, traditional rigid solar panels are encased in tough glass, offering more protection from the elements and mechanical stress.
  • Lifespan: Rigid solar panels typically last between 25 to 40 years under normal conditions, while flexible solar panels generally last from 5 to 25 years, with some high-quality models reaching up to 30 years.
  • Environmental Resistance: Rigid panels are less susceptible to damage from weather conditions like hail or heavy storms due to their glass casing. Flexible panels can withstand moderate weather conditions but may not perform as well in extreme environments.
  • Heat and Overheating: Flexible panels can overheat more easily since they are often mounted directly onto surfaces, reducing airflow and cooling efficiency. Rigid panels typically have better airflow due to their mounting systems.
  • Warranty and Maintenance: Flexible panels usually have shorter warranties (typically up to 5 years) compared to the 25-year warranties common for rigid panels. Proper maintenance, such as keeping them clean and avoiding physical stress, can extend their lifespan.

Summary of Durability Comparison

Feature Flexible Solar Panels Traditional Rigid Solar Panels
Materials Lightweight materials (e.g., PET or ETFE) Glass-encased panels
Lifespan 5 to 25 years (up to 30 for high-quality models) 25 to 40 years
Environmental Resistance Resistant to moderate conditions, less robust in extreme conditions More resilient to harsh weather conditions
Heat Management Prone to overheating due to direct mounting Cooler due to better airflow from mounting systems
Warranty Typically up to 5 years Commonly 25 years

Overall, while flexible solar panels offer versatility and portability, they are generally less durable than traditional rigid solar panels in terms of lifespan and environmental resistance. However, they can still provide a valuable solution for specific applications where weight and flexibility are key advantages.
